The SEO Mechanics: How Reviews Power Your Google Maps Ranking
To understand why reviews are so critical, we have to look under the hood of the Google algorithm. Google’s primary goal is to provide the most relevant, prominent, and geographically close result to the user. This is often referred to as the “Local Three-Pack.” To rank google business profile listings effectively, Google looks for signals of activity and quality. Reviews provide three distinct signals: Velocity, Diversity, and Keywords.
- Review Velocity: This refers to how often you receive new reviews. A steady stream of 2-3 reviews per week is far more valuable for google business profile seo than a burst of 50 reviews followed by months of silence. Constant activity tells Google your business is currently popular and operational.
- Review Diversity: Google wants to see reviews from different types of customers and for different types of services. If your reviews only mention “great service,” you’re missing out. When a customer writes, “Best EV charger installation in the city,” Google associates your profile with that specific service.
- Review Keywords: The text within the reviews themselves acts as a powerful ranking signal. Using a google maps ranking service can help you identify which keywords your competitors are ranking for so you can encourage your customers to mention those specific services in their feedback.
Furthermore, your responses to these reviews are indexed. When you reply to a customer and mention “emergency electrical repair” or “home rewiring,” you are reinforcing your relevance to those search terms. Turning a Negative into a Positive: The “Emergency Repair” for Your Reputation
Every electrical contractor, no matter how skilled, will eventually face a negative review. Perhaps a technician was late due to traffic, or a part was backordered. In the world of google business profile seo, a negative review is not a death sentence; it is an opportunity to showcase your professionalism. A well-handled 1-star review can actually build more trust than a 5-star review because it shows how you handle conflict.
When a negative review hits, the clock is ticking. A real-time response is essential. Acknowledge the issue, apologize for the frustration, and move the conversation offline. For example: “We’re sorry to hear about the delay in your panel upgrade. We pride ourselves on punctuality and clearly missed the mark here. Please call our office so we can make this right.” This tells every future customer that you are a business of integrity. Operationalizing Reviews: Training Your Field Techs
The best time to get a review is when the lights come back on and the customer is smiling. This requires moving review management from the “marketing department” into the hands of your field technicians. Your techs are the face of your company, and their interaction at the job site is the most powerful tool you have for google business profile seo.
Train your team to ask for feedback before they leave the driveway. A simple script like, “I’m glad we could get your AC back up and running today. If you’re happy with the work, it would mean a lot to me if you could leave a quick review on Google – it really helps our local team,” can result in a 400% increase in review volume. To make this easier, provide your techs with QR code cards that link directly to your review page. This is a core component of How to Get More Google Reviews After a Home Electrical Service Call.
